It's confirmed he's been out with concussion, but is back training with the squad (note McKellar does not say he was doing contact training)

Protocols state that if you have 3 concussions within a 12 month period you have to have a 3 month break.

We don’t know if he's had that requirement on him but the period of time out suggests that is the situation.

Given his last game was 18th November, that suggests the earliest we'll see him is the 19th Feb (assuming the game was when he got concussed, but may have been after that).


Yes there are rumours about him going to Australia, a lot (including the Fissler rumour), but if you knew a player couldn't play till mid Feb you'd give them time to visit family and friends in Australia too.

Those saying he is out of contract, I'd be surprised. He was announced as re-signing last season, so unless that was only a 2 year deal (and given the majority of young key players are shown to be on 3 year deals) I'd be surprised if he was out of contract.

The only exception I'd say would be if the concussion has led to insurance issues as per Van Staden, however if that were the case there would be no reason for McKellar to suggest he is back training with the squad.
